    如图所示,在节点描述(“非终止pods”部分),cpu限制为10%。但是,当我在节点(crypt12)上运行“ps”或“top”命令时,工作进程的cpu利用率超过10%(大约20%)。为什么会这样?有人能解释一下吗? enter image description here

    更新时间: 我找到了一个github问题的讨论,在这里我找到了我问题的答案:“kubectl descripe node”中的cpu百分比是“cpu limits/of cores”。因为我把CPU限制设置为0.8,所以10%是0.8/8的结果。

    首先,默认情况下,top显示每个核心的利用率百分比。所以用8核你可以有800%的使用率。

    如果您正在阅读顶级统计数据,那么它可能与您的节点运行的进程比您的pod更多有关。想想kube proxy,kubelet和其他控制器。gke还运行一个仪表板并调用api进行统计。

    还要注意的是,资源是按每100毫秒计算的。一个容器的使用率可能会超过10%,但在此期间内,平均使用率不会超过允许值。

    official documentation 上面写着:

    spec.containers[].resources.limits.cpu将转换为其millicore值并乘以100。结果值是一个容器每100毫秒可以使用的CPU时间总量。在此时间间隔内,一个容器不能使用超过其CPU时间份额的CPU时间。
